Use of Mesh in Vaginal Surgery

Despite advances in all areas of medical technology, there continue to be few choices for women in American with stress urinary incontinence (SUI) and/or pelvic organ prolapse (POP). The options available often fail to represent complete cures, or elimination of symptoms.
